首页 > 编程知识 正文

java编程学习方法分享(java教程 自学)

时间:2023-12-06 16:47:15 阅读:312718 作者:QCEN

本文目录一览:

  • 1、java怎么学
  • 2、Java编程应该如何学习
  • 3、北大青鸟java培训:零基础如何快速掌握Java知识?
  • 4、北大青鸟分享Java开发的学习方法
  • 5、北大青鸟设计培训:java学习方法有哪些?
  • 6、如何学习Java编程技术?

java怎么学

Java学习过程分为3个阶段分别解释一下:

1、首先要学习Java语言基础,数据类型、基本语法、常用数据结构、常用类,等等,网上资源很多。

2、结合工作内容或者兴趣方向,学习常用框架,比如Web开发常用SpringBoot,注意框架学习时要挑选当前的Top3,已经过时的或者太新还看不清楚未来的,都不适合新手学习。

3、随着学习进阶,逐步可以独当一面,在工作中积累项目经验、提高技术水平,现在技术发展迭代很快,终身学习。

Java知识点主要有以下这些。

1、Java归类总结

开发不同类别的应用会用到不同的知识点,以Web服务为例,总结如下表

借助于IT技术发展给予我们的便利,使得我们更能把有限的精力集中在业务开发上,通过实际项目历练,积累经验。

1)开发运行环境属于安装配置方面的基础工作,借助于Docker自动化一键部署,秒启这些依赖环境。

2)组件集成工作量比较大,也经常会遇到各种各样的奇葩问题,好在基本上都是一次性的工作,个人和团队经验也能逐步积累起来。

3)功能开发是每个行业和项目都不太一样的地方,开发过程中遵守软件工程规范,保证代码质量,少挖坑,稳扎稳打,逐步构筑起运行稳定的业务系统。

4)部署运维是日常工作,贯穿系统整个生命周期。云服务已经成为IT技术的中心,充分利用云服务和DevOps自动化,将有效提升工作效率。

2、Java详细知识点

1)Java语言基础:数据类型、语法、数据结构、常用类,等等

2)SpringBoot开发框架:项目基本架构,常用类,比如Controller,Service

3)数据库开发,MySQL,MyBatis,Flyway,AliDruid等框架

4)缓存系统,最常使用的Redis

5)消息队列,ActiveMQ,RocketMQ,RabbitMQ都比较常用,学习一个就够了。

6)文件服务,上传下载,云存储服务接入方法,调用SDK

7)鉴权认证,控制接口访问权限,用户登录等。

8)异步任务调度,使用Quartz框架异步执行复杂耗时任务

9)日志系统,LogBack,LogStash的集成配置方法

10)服务监控,集成Actuator,ZooKeeper等框架实现信息收集

11)更多具体行业应用开发,比如大数据、AI、IoT、区块链等

以上是本文介绍的Java学习攻略,希望对于学习Java的你有所帮助。

Java编程应该如何学习

随着互联网行业的不断发展,很多人想要进入编程行业,但是每个人都知道,编程行业是对技术要求非常高的行业,在找工作的过程中,需要掌握专业的技术,这是进入编程行业的基础。如何进入编程行业呢?很多人选择学习Java编程语言,那么Java编程语言应该如何学习呢?学习过程中有什么好方法。下面电脑培训为大家具体介绍。

1、首先,你需要拥有对Java语言的兴趣,如果你能够一直对Java语言拥有兴趣,并且从心底喜欢Java编程员,那么在学习Java编程语言的过程中,如果遇到什么问题都能靠自己想办法解决,这世界增加成就感的一种好方法。所以在第一次接触编程语言时,IT培训认为保持对Java编程语言浓厚的兴趣是非常重要的。

2、学习Java,基础知识是非常关键的,一定要打牢Java基础知识,如果没有掌握基础知识,后续的学习是非常困难的。前期你能更加熟练的掌握基础知识,那么对后面深层次的学习Java语言有很大的帮助,并且昆明北大青鸟发现Java编程的学习道路上也会变得越来越宽广。

3、其实,最重要的还是能够找到一位指导你学习的老师。很多人都知道,Java编程的内容是非常复杂的,并且很难理解。如果想要通过学习找一份与Java相符的工作,那么就需要进行系统的学习。北大青鸟认为Java编程最重要的是拥有自己编程的方式和风格,这样才能写出更加高质量的代码。

北大青鸟java培训:零基础如何快速掌握Java知识?

如何能够找到学习Java编程的好方法,那么零基础学习也是非常容易的。

初学Java语言就像交朋友一样,需要有一个陌生到熟悉的过程,随着学习的深入,你会发现Java编程语言并不是想象的那么枯燥和困难,甚至好可以找到感兴趣的内容。

对于零基础初学者来说,应该如何学习呢?下面电脑培训为大家介绍对于初学者学习Java的掌握方法。

一、理解面向对象知识只有了解面向对象知识才能找到学习Java编程的乐趣,面向对象是Java中非常重要的内容,其中最重要的及时学习设计一个面向对象的解决方案。

在学习Java编程语言中,应该准确的掌握和使用面向对象的创建、设计方法及其他的所有知识。

二、坚持写代码实践是测试理论的唯一标准。

只有编写代码才能真正意识到问题的深度,并不断发现编程语言的局限性和问题的解决方案。

初学者提高编程质量的唯一方法是不断输入代码,即使这是一个非常简单的问题,但是IT培训认为在代码中实现和运行它,这是学习编程唯一的可行方法。

三、加入一些交流论坛俗话说,三人行,必有我师。

在发展领域中,这句话是非常经典的,并且一直得到很好的验证。

对于初学者来说,不放弃能够帮助你得到改进的机会,学会找一些好的论坛进行学习。

在遇到问题的的时候,可以在论坛里面提出自己的疑问,获取解决问题的方法,对完善自己有很大的帮助。

在论坛里,北大青鸟发现还可以分享自己的经验和想法,不仅能够帮助别人,还能起到巩固自己的效果,让自己不断进步。

四、学会阅读框架代码合格的开发人员可以首先灵活地使用各种框架,如果你想成为一名优秀的开发人员,你应该继续学习流行框架的源代码,以便在理解框架的内部机制的同时获得大量信息。

福建北大青鸟认为还应该学会实践,逐步丰富您的代码设计思想,并成为代码的创建者而不是代码的搬运工。

北大青鸟分享Java开发的学习方法

关于Java的学习方法,对于很多Java新手来说一直都在摸索当中,拥有好的Java学习方法,能够做到事半功倍,提高Java的学习效率。那么你有开展Java的学习吗?你知道该如何正确掌握Java的学习方法吗?今天北大青鸟就提出自己的小建议,希望对你有所帮助。

Java学习的好方法是什么呢?——刻意练习。

1.学Java的好办法为什么是刻意练习呢?著名心理学家艾利克森说:对于在任何行业或领域中希望提升自己的每个人,刻意练习是黄金标准,是迄今为止发现的最强大的学习方法。举个简单的例子,有很多口吃的朋友,通过刻意练习发声,那么他的口吃完全是可以改善的。

2.学Java也是一样,刚开始不管你对Java有多么的不了解,但是通过刻意练习,你的Java水平,会逐渐的演练出来,会变得越来越好。比如你把Java学习这个大任务,分割成很多个可执行的小任务,然后分别进行练习,针对你不熟练的部分,进行刻意练习,那么你的Java学习一定会逐渐进步。

3.学Java刻意练习,不是说什么故作虚态的练习,刻意的练习需要明确具体方向,避免任务似完成,而是刻意提高,计划一定要具体再具体,通过刻意练习,养成良好的Java习惯,比如每次都出现同一个BUG,那么就刻意多做几个同样的BUG练习,让自己不再犯此错,刻意的练习,很大程度上是可以帮你尽快熟知,你还不熟习的Java领域。

北大青鸟设计培训:java学习方法有哪些?

不管学什么都是存在一定的方法帮助我们更加快速的学好你想要掌握的技能。

现在java编程语言是IT行业学习热门语言,要学好java有哪些学习方法呢?跟烟台北大青鸟小编一起来看下吧。

java学习方法有哪些?1.找到学习java的好帮手学java,你总不能空手说我要学java就能把java学好吧,当然需要借助一定的帮手。

比如java书籍、java视频、java论坛、java培训学校等等,凡是你能从中学到java相关的知识就可以成为你的帮手。

比如你选择java培训学校成为你学习java的好帮手。

以烟台为例大大小小的java培训学校有好几百家,教学质量肯定是参差不齐,你该怎么选择把java培训学校变成你学java的好帮手呢?所以找到学习java的好帮手很重要,烟台北大青鸟专注java教学数十年,绝对是你学java的好帮手。

2.java的学习质在前速在后java的学习很多人都追求速度大于自己学习的质量。

很多学java的朋友是为增强自身的竞争力到职场上去奋斗,所以认为java学的越快越在职场上占有先机。

其实这是种片面的想法,只有你java技能学的精,到哪都能胜任企业交给你的工作,你的未来才具有更大的潜力。

所以,学java一定要注重java学习的质量。

不要只关注我要快速把java学好,至于学的怎么样就随他。

如何学习Java编程技术?

WHW 学习法。学习一个知识点,首先问一个 What ,再看看如何 How ,最后对自己发问 Why 。怎么说呢,学习一个技术和知识点,当然要知道这个技术和知识点是干嘛的,什么作用,和其概念,这就是 What ,了解了它,当然最重要的是使用它了,所以怎样(How)用呢?用完了不是目的,最重要的是反问自己一句:为什么是这么做?而不是那样实现,这样有什么好处?这就是典型的 WHW 学习方法。我们平时要做到:知其然知其所以然,不要不求甚解。

平时多读书,多浏览一些开源社区和技术网站,研读一些源码,看看别人是如何做的,要取其精华,吸收为自己的。

利用业余时间,根据自己所学知识点,定期进行总结,把所学的每个知识点或者每个阶段的积累,做成一个小项目,发布到开源社区,star 数多了,不就证明了自己的能力和经验了。

不多说,因为我在公众号已经说过很多遍了,一定要写技术博客。

版权声明:该文观点仅代表作者本人。处理文章:请发送邮件至 三1五14八八95#扣扣.com 举报,一经查实,本站将立刻删除。